Key Components of a Cover Letter Template for Internal Position

A comprehensive cover letter template for internal position should include:

Component Description
Header Your contact information and date.
Recipient’s Information The hiring manager’s or supervisor’s name and title.
Introduction Express your interest in the internal position and reference the job posting.
Body Paragraphs Highlight your relevant skills, experiences, and achievements.
Closing Thank the reader for their time and express your enthusiasm for an interview.

These components can be easily integrated into a cover letter template for internal position, making it straightforward to create a compelling application.

How to Customize Your Cover Letter Template for Internal Position

Customizing your cover letter template for internal position involves:

  1. Researching the Role: Understand the responsibilities and requirements of the internal position.
  2. Matching Your Skills: Align your skills and experiences with the role’s requirements.
  3. Personalizing the Content: Use specific examples to demonstrate your qualifications.
  4. Proofreading: Ensure your letter is free of errors and flows well.

By following these steps, you can create a tailored cover letter template for internal position that effectively communicates your value to the hiring team.

Tips for Writing a Successful Internal Position Cover Letter

Here are some additional tips for crafting a successful cover letter:

  • Show Your Passion: Demonstrate your enthusiasm for the role and the company.
  • Highlight Internal Experience: Leverage your existing knowledge of the company’s operations and culture.
  • Be Concise: Keep your letter focused and to the point.

Best Practices for Internal Job Applications

When applying for an internal job, it’s essential to:

  • Network: Inform your superiors and colleagues about your interest in the role.
  • Update Your Resume: Ensure your resume is current and highlights your relevant skills.
  • Prepare for Interviews: Research common interview questions and practice your responses.
